Frequently asked questions
Which certificates does Galex Max need?
It depends on destination; electrical safety, battery transport and chemical compliance documents are the usual set.
Can several models be mixed in one shipment?
Yes, mixing models and flavours within a carton or pallet is common and usually helps first time buyers test demand.
Can packaging be adjusted for our market?
Artwork localisation is straightforward; structural changes need larger volumes and a longer lead time.
